News has many value
Values of news are criteria that determine what is newsworthy. They define what makes something newsworthy, and also help decide which events are presented as news. Journalists and producers rely on news values as a way to comprehend the world. They are a necessary part of the newsmaking process. Find out more about the criteria used to determine the newsworthy events.
The value of news can be classified into two major categories: positive or negative. Negative news is thought to be more important than news that is positive. News that is negative is more likely than news that is positive to get covered, while stories about deaths or violence are more intriguing. Even if stories are considered positive news, extreme weather stories are rarely covered.

Influence on the selection of stories
The theory suggests that the choice of news articles is determined by the reader's perception of the relevance of the topic. Though perceptions of relevance can be helpful in selecting stories however they are not sufficient to justify reading it. The decision of whether or not someone will choose to read the story is contingent on their perception of being well-informed by other sources of news.
While journalists are still free to pick the stories they report on, audience analytics have become increasingly relevant in selection of news stories. Auditory metrics have been found to influence journalists' opinions about the importance of their stories for the general public. Our recent survey of 136 Belgian political journalists showed that stories associated to positive audience analytics were higher ranked than those without. Similar results were found for stories that had negative metrics for audience.
Eye tracking data was employed for this study to study the impact of news-related factors on the way people choose news stories from online news websites. Our eye-tracking technique showed that people are more likely to read news stories when they relate to their own lives.
Although the audience is one of our strongest forces the distribution of news media coverage is not uniform. Chomsky & Herman's Propaganda Model suggests that several elements influence the coverage of news media. This includes the political ideology of media outlets, and the direct targeting of certain sections of the population.
The journalistic norms of journalism as well as media-related cues form the basis for newsworthiness. These criteria are commonly used by news websites and news aggregators to select reliable news stories. However we know that the selection process is still not fully understood. The next research needs to determine if the perceptions of viewers and news cues are linked. The importance of credibility of the source and news length is also worth studying.
The news story selection could also be influenced by financial and organisational considerations. For instance, advertisers favor stories that appeal to their targeted viewers. They typically have powerful purchasing and political power, which means that they could be extremely attractive to advertisers. However, they tend to avoid stories that are controversial or could harm their own private interests.
The impact of stories on readers
Stories have a powerful impact on readers. Stories can help improve self-image and increase empathy. Stories also let readers build imagination and creativity. They aid in comprehension. Stories are beneficial to students at all levels of education. They can be used to help students learn new words and to teach them about language. Stories can also impact their knowledge acquisition and influence their attitudes towards diverse subjects.
While stories may take on many shapes, the most commonly used components are a sequence or sequence of events, and the creation of a story. Stories usually introduce characters or characters and trigger emotions. Since stories stimulate the mind with vivid information they aid in the retention of more details. Effective storytelling is dependent on the structure and content of the story.
Vivian Janks & Kathy Short examined the interaction of children reading a book on the subject of refugees and how they were able to identify with the persona. The study found that Rudolph inspired youngsters to write about a character with a middle position with a red cross over them, and another person beside the character. The researchers discovered that this effect was highly similar among children who read a story about a refugee.
Stories can serve as a way for people to relax from their day-to-day stressors, according to researchers. In one study, individuals who spent a half-hour reading a story showed lower stress levels when compared to those who watched television or played music. Reading a book can help people retain it for longer periods of time. This could have more of an effect on their mood.
